Republican Navy vet looks to take Dem stronghold seat with ambitious proposal

A Navy veteran looking to unseat a Michigan Democrat is running on an ambitious proposal.

Republican candidate for Michigan’s 8th Congressional District, Amir Hassan, wants to eliminate income taxes for first responders who make less than $100,000 annually, Fox News reported.

“I’m going to propose legislation to further what President Trump already did,” Hassan explained. “No tax on tips. This is just one step further. No tax for nurses, teachers, firefighters and first responders making under $100,000 a year. That’s how we reward Americans for being American, trusting in the country and investing in the country.”

Nurses, first responders, and even teachers would qualify for the tax break, along with police and firefighters, Fox reported.

“We have to support those who support us in the worst times of our lives,” Hassan told Fox News Digital.

“The idea is to first incentivize people to go into these jobs. Those jobs are the bedrock of any successful community,” Hassan added. “It’s a thankless job—nurses, teachers, firefighters. However, we should do our part in the government to reward them for their service.”

Hassan is a Flint-native Navy veteran and former law enforcement officer, so he knows a thing or two about patriotism and service.

Hassan is challenging incumbent Democrat Gov. Kristen McDonald-Rivet next year for a seat in the U.S. House of Representatives.

Michigan’s 8th District has remained a Democrat stronghold for decades, but went for Trump in the 2024 election, making it one of only 13 districts that split the ticket.

“This county has been represented by the Democratic Party since the 1970s and has led to nothing but destruction,” Hassan told Fox News Digital, adding McDonald-Rivet is “nothing new.”

“She goes along with her party every single time, and it’s going to lead to more destruction,” Hassan said.

Hassan, whose family reportedly worked in the automotive industry, praised Trump’s policies.

“President Trump has increased the fair trade market, where jobs are now closing overseas and coming back to America, giving jobs back to the Michiganders here. The blue-collar jobs, the people that are ready to work are now having more opportunities because of the agenda of President Trump,” Hassan said.

“The automotive industry has been the foundation of this country and the foundation of this district. But we’re going to incentivize other industries to come as well. There’s too much destruction in this area. We need more construction,” Hassan told Fox News Digital. “We want to incentivize them to build in America and reestablish what we already know the Democratic Party has destroyed.”

McDonald-Rivet’s campaign responded to Hassan with a defensive statement. “People who have actually been in mid-Michigan over the past few years know Kristen McDonald Rivet delivered the largest tax cut for working families in the state’s history,” the campaign told Fox Digital.

“They also know they have a Congresswoman with a proven track record of working with both parties to make life better for working families, including lowering costs, strengthening our border, and standing up against EV mandates,” they added.
